Understanding Sustainable Manufacturing

Sustainable manufacturing refers to the creation of products in a way that minimizes negative environmental impacts, conserves energy and natural resources, and is safe for employees, communities, and consumers. For exporters, adopting sustainable practices isn't just a moral choice—it's a crucial business strategy that can enhance competitiveness in global markets. 1. Assess the Importance of Sustainability in Global Markets

Recognizing the pressure from international markets for sustainable practices is essential. Over recent years, consumers and businesses alike have increasingly demanded eco-friendly products.

  • Method: Conduct market research to evaluate your customer base's preferences regarding sustainability.
  • Context: If your target market includes environmentally conscious consumers, failing to adopt sustainable practices may lead to decreased demand for your products.

2. Evaluate Regulatory Compliance

Different countries have their own sustainability regulations and standards. Understanding these is crucial for exporters to avoid penalties or market access issues.

  • Method: Research the specific regulations related to manufacturing and exporting in the countries you wish to enter.
  • Context: For instance, a perforated cable tray exporter looking to enter the EU market must comply with REACH regulations concerning chemical safety.

3. Consider the Impact on Brand Reputation

Sustainability can significantly influence a company’s reputation, often leading to increased customer loyalty and brand equity.

  • Method: Develop marketing materials that highlight your sustainable practices and certifications.
  • Context: A company known for its eco-friendly manufacturing processes can differentiate itself from competitors, building a positive image in the eyes of potential buyers.

4. Analyze Cost Savings through Sustainable Practices

Adopting sustainable manufacturing can lead to cost savings over time through improved efficiency and reduced waste.

  • Method: Implement a resource management system to track energy use and waste production effectively.
  • Context: For instance, by reducing waste in the production process, a perforated cable tray exporter can lower raw material costs and improve profit margins.

5. Invest in Sustainable Technology

Technological advancements can facilitate sustainable manufacturing practices, making it easier for exporters to adapt and thrive.

  • Method: Research and invest in technologies that promote sustainable practices, like renewable energy sources or energy-efficient machinery.
  • Context: Upgrading machinery can not only reduce emissions but also improve production quality, which is vital for maintaining competitiveness in exports.

6. Foster Supply Chain Sustainability

Ensuring that your entire supply chain adheres to sustainable practices is essential for overall success.

  • Method: Collaborate with suppliers to establish sustainable practices throughout your supply chain, from sourcing to delivery.
  • Context: A perforated cable tray exporter who sources materials from sustainable suppliers can better position itself in the market and appeal to eco-conscious buyers.

7. Measure and Report Sustainability Efforts

Regularly measuring and reporting your sustainability efforts helps to track progress and communicate success to stakeholders.

  • Method: Utilize tools and metrics to evaluate your environmental impact and transparently share this information with your customers.
  • Context: Regular sustainability reports can boost company credibility and exhibit your commitment to responsible manufacturing, attracting potential clients.
